Overview
Receive government assistance for the purchase or lease of eligible new electric vehicles. The program supports fully electric, plug-in hybrid, hydrogen-powered vehicles and electric motorcycles under Roulez vert.

Activities funded
- Purchase of eligible new electric vehicles
- Long-term leasing of eligible new electric vehicles
- Dealer-applied rebate on eligible vehicle transactions
- Direct online rebate application when the dealer does not apply the rebate
Documents Needed
- Signed purchase or lease contract
- Vehicle description from the dealer
- Service received document from SAAQ registration
- Vehicle history report for out-of-Quebec purchases
Eligibility
Who is eligible?
- Quebec residents
- Businesses registered in Quebec
- Quebec municipalities
- Public bodies established in Quebec
Who is not eligible
- Quebec government budgetary organizations
- Federal ministries and agencies
- Applicants in bankruptcy or insolvency
- Applicants listed in the public contracts exclusion registry
Eligible expenses
- Purchase or long-term lease of an eligible vehicle
- Vehicle-related rebate applied at sale
Ineligible Costs and Activities
- Vehicles registered during the February 1 to March 31, 2025 suspension period
- Electric scooters
- Vehicles converted to electric motorization
- Vehicles acquired for resale or long-term leasing at purchase
Eligible geographic areas
- Quebec
Processing and Agreement
- Dealer validates eligibility and rebate amount.
- Applicant signs an assignment of rights form if the dealer applies the rebate.
- The program administrator reviews the application and may request corrections or additional information by email.
- Approval is sent by email, and the rebate is issued after the required SIN is entered online.
- If applying by mail, the form and supporting documents are sent to the Roulez vert program in Laval.
Additional information
- Online services are available in French only.
- Dealer rebate application is available through partner dealers in Quebec.
- The program is administered by the Ministry of the Environment, the Fight Against Climate Change, Wildlife and Parks.
